Xuanfengjiao.

This is what China A Team Tornadoes look like.

Taken at the Beijing Shichahai Sports Institute on June 28th, 2009.

Wushu practitioners in the video are Zhang Feng (張丰; Zhāngfēng, white khakis) and Sun Cheng (孙成; Sūnchéng, yellow pants) of the Beijing Wushu Team.

  • @MechPhantom I understand why you say that, and it's not untrue; modern or sport taolu is geared solely towards exhibition and performance. The most basic movements and forms DO contain the same context of traditional attack and defense movements, just geared towards aesthetics, so fighting is not the main purpose. Instead, any realistic or scientific combat applications to Wushu would be found in Sanda. I'm glad you show respect here rather than the typical hating or trolling.
